2layer verb
layers; layered; layer·ing [+ obj] : to form or arrange parts or pieces of something on top of each other : to form or arrange (something) in layers
▪ The next step in the recipe is to layer the pasta and the sauce in the pan. [=to place a layer of pasta in the pan, then a layer of sauce, then another layer of pasta, and so on] ▪ We layered the fruit with whipped cream and served it with cookies. ▪ He layered her hair. [=he cut her hair in sections that were different lengths] — often used as (be) layered ▪ pasta layered with sauce
